Product Overview

Category

The LT3066EMSE-5#TRPBF belongs to the category of voltage regulators.

Use

This product is primarily used for regulating voltage in electronic circuits.

Characteristics

  • High precision voltage regulation
  • Low dropout voltage
  • Wide input voltage range
  • Current limit protection
  • Thermal shutdown protection

Package

The LT3066EMSE-5#TRPBF comes in a small MSOP-12 package.

Essence

The essence of this product lies in its ability to provide stable and regulated voltage output, ensuring reliable operation of electronic devices.

Packaging/Quantity

The LT3066EMSE-5#TRPBF is typically packaged in reels containing 2500 units.

Specifications

  • Input Voltage Range: 2.7V to 45V
  • Output Voltage: 5V
  • Dropout Voltage: 300mV at 1A load
  • Maximum Output Current: 1.5A
  • Line Regulation: ±0.02%
  • Load Regulation: ±0.1%
  • Quiescent Current: 40µA

Working Principles

The LT3066EMSE-5#TRPBF operates by comparing the feedback voltage (FB) with a reference voltage to regulate the output voltage (VOUT). It adjusts the internal pass transistor to maintain a constant output voltage, compensating for changes in input voltage and load conditions.
